Finally watched Black Widow. It's a fun movie. I really like Florence Pugh and I'm looking forward to seeing her again in the MCU. That said, this film should've been released early phase three, maybe between Guardians 2 and Spider-Man Homecoming. Widow should've been the first female-led Marvel film. She earned that. As it stands, I don't understand the need to flesh out a dead character. As an early phase three film, we would've learned more about a character that we had seen quite a bit of AND it would've made that moment in End Game hit even harder.
We have to assume this "family" got blipped, right? That's another reason for her depression in End Game. Think of how much more weight that adds to her sacrifice now. She died to bring them back and didn't even get to be reunited with them. We should've known that.
As the first film in phase four, it doesn't really make a lot of sense. It doesn't push Marvel forward at all. Again, fun movie but ultimately felt pointless because of when they chose to make it.
Yes, I know the end credits scene leads into Hawkeye but that felt like a tacked on afterthought. Because it was. That wasn't shot until early 2020, months after principle photography wrapped.
